FIFA
 has opened disciplinary proceedings against Tottenham Hotspur 
midfielder Dele Alli after the player was caught making an obscene 
gesture during an England match, the world governing body announced on 
Friday.
Alli was caught sticking his middle finger up during the national side’s
 World Cup qualifier against Slovakia on Monday.
He said after the match the gesture had been directed as a joke at 
teammate Kyle Walker.
Spurs boss Mauricio Pochettino, speaking on Thursday, had played down 
the incident.
“It’s true it’s not a fantastic gesture but it’s not a big issue. It was
 a joke in a moment with his teammate. I don’t think it’ll be a big 
issue with FIFA or with us.”
Alli, 21, has had a number of run-ins with the football authorities and 
has faced calls to curb his fiery temperament.
